OBITUARY
Isaac Hill Presley
Final rites held for
Rev. Presley
The Evergreen Courant, Conecuh County, AL,
March 24, 1983 edition
The Rev. Isaac Hill Presley, 90 of 11 James Street, Greenville, SC husband of Edna McAbee Presley, died Wednesday, March 16, in Greenville.Born near Evergreen, he was a son of the late Daniel Terrell and George Ann Presley. A retired Pentecostal Holiness Minister, he had served as pastor, school principal and teacher at schools in Florida, Alabama, Georgia, South and North Carolina and Virginia. His last pastorate was in Evergreen. He was a member of Holmes Memorial Church.
He attended Holmes Theological Seminary, Furman University, the University of South Carolina, and received an A.B. degree from Asbury College at Wilmore, Kentucky. He did graduate work at east Carolina State, Florida State University and Union Theological Seminary at Richmond, Virginia.
He had conducted Evangelistic meetings in Canada, Washington, D.C. and across the deep South and established River Springs Camp Meeting near Evergreen. He had served on the Board of Education for Emmanuel College; had served as General Secretary of the church; Conference Secretary and Assistant Conference Superintendent; was Editor of the Adult Sunday School Quarterly and was a song writer and Editor of the first church songbook.
His first wife was the late Mary Willette Puckett Presley.
Also surviving are three sons, the Rev. Warren Jackson Presley of Miami, Fla., Dr. John Moody Presley of Johnson City, Tennessee and Charles Bristoe Presley of Anderson; nine grandchildren and six great grandchildren.
Funeral services were held on Friday at Holmes Memorial Church. Burial was in Woodlawn Memorial Park, Greenville, the Mackey Mortuary directing.
